Q: Is 316,004 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 316,004 is not a prime number.

Why is 316,004 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 316004 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 13 26 52 59 103 118 206 236 412 767 1,339 1,534 2,678 3,068 5,356 6,077 12,154 24,308 79,001 158,002 and 316,004, with no remainder.

Since 316,004 cannot be divided by just 1 and 316,004, it is not a prime number.
